Getting Started with Guided Healing Meditations

What are guided healing meditations and how do they work?

Guided healing meditations are audio-led sessions where a narrator guides you through mindfulness exercises and visualizations. They work by directing your attention, helping you focus on relaxation, emotional release, or physical recovery. This practice encourages your mind to enter a state of calm, reducing stress and promoting inner balance. The guidance helps you stay present and engaged throughout the session.

How often should I practice guided healing meditations for best results?

For optimal results, consistency is key. Many experts recommend practicing guided healing meditations daily, even if it's just for 10-15 minutes. Daily engagement helps build a cumulative effect, strengthening your mind-body connection and enhancing overall well-being. Even short, regular sessions are more effective than infrequent long ones.

Are there different types of guided healing meditations?

Yes, there are various types, including body scan meditations for physical awareness, loving-kindness meditations for emotional healing, and visualization meditations for specific goals. Some focus on breathwork, while others use sound therapy or affirmations. Each type offers a unique approach to fostering healing and well-being. Exploring different styles can enhance your practice.

What if my mind wanders during a guided meditation session?

It's completely normal for your mind to wander; this is part of the human experience. When you notice your thoughts drifting, gently bring your attention back to the guide’s voice or your breath without judgment. This act of returning your focus is the essence of mindfulness itself. Each time you redirect your attention, you strengthen your focus.

Can guided healing meditations replace therapy or medical treatment?

Guided healing meditations are a powerful complementary practice, but they are not a substitute for professional therapy or medical treatment. They can significantly support your healing journey alongside conventional care. Always consult with healthcare professionals for serious medical or psychological conditions. They work best as an integrative approach to wellness.

The Science Behind Your Inner Calm

  • Your brain actually changes: Regular meditation can increase gray matter in areas associated with self-awareness and compassion. This isn't just fluffy stuff; it's verifiable science, and that's really exciting. The research continually supports these positive neurological shifts, which is pretty mind-blowing.

  • Stress hormones decrease: Studies show a significant reduction in cortisol levels after consistent meditation practice. This means less physical stress on your body, helping you feel much more relaxed overall. Seriously, who doesn't want less stress in their life? It makes a huge difference.

  • Immune system gets a boost: Some research suggests that mindful practices can actually enhance your body's immune response. A calmer mind often leads to a healthier body, which just makes perfect sense when you think about it. It’s all interconnected, as many experts now confirm.
